“Spider-Man Far From Home”, starring Tom Holland as the friendly neighborhood Spider-Man. This movie starts right after Avenger End Game which is 5 years after the blip which is where half the universe vanished from existence. The movie starts off by Peter Parker going back to high school after 5 years it goes on to him going on a field trip to Venice and how his plan is to confess his love for MJ. As the field trip is happening Peter Parker is getting non stop calls from Nick Fury which used to be the Director of Shield as Peter keeps on deciding to ghost Nick shows up to his room and takes him.
Later on in the movie its shows us how Peter doesn't want to do this mission and he ends up giving the last of Stark Trek work to Quetin Beck which ends up being Tony’s old worker who gets fired due to him trying to turn his invention to a weapon.
The movie ends with Spider-Man fighting Quetin Beck which is using illutional robots to attack by using his new sense which he ends up calling the tingle sense to beat the illusions. For this movie I would give it a 7/10 because it shows a really good plot line for right after the Avengers Endgame. The parts of the movie where I would say it failed at was that it failed to give a background on Quetin Beck and why he hated Stark. I also think that the movie failed to show more of how the vanishing of half the universe affected the planet Earth.
The pros of this movie was that it showed us the viewers see various sides of Peter Parker more what I mean by this is that in Spider-Man Homecoming we didn't see the downfalls of being a teenage hero. In this movie it showed how Peter still wanted to live his normal teenage life and not worry about being attacked by villains. In this movie I also like how it shows the difference from Spider-Man Homecoming and Far From Home what I mean by this is in Homecoming the movie showed us how Peter Parker was so eager to be a superhero. Far From Home shows him wanting to not be a hero and more of him just wanting to enjoy his field trip so that he can tell the girl he likes that he wants to be more than just friends.
